STATEN ISLAND, N.Y. — One person was transported to Richmond University Medical Center in West Brighton Saturday morning after a vehicle crashed into a utility pole in New Brighton, according to a spokesperson for the FDNY.

The collision took place in the vicinity Franklin Avenue and Richmond Terrace at around 9:51 a.m., the spokesperson said.

The condition of the patient is unknown at this time.

The scene was monitored by the NYPD in the wake of the collision.

At the site, a white Nissan SUV could be seen driven up onto the sidewalk along Richmond Terrace, a small distance away from the intersection with Franklin Avenue.

The vehicle, which rested beside the pole, had significant damage to its front end.

The hood was completely detached and could be seen lying on the sidewalk. A few feet away, in the street, a pane of glass rested with numerous cracks throughout.

The front windshield of the SUV was smashed out and the side windows were not visible. Deployed airbags could be seen within the vehicle.

What appeared to be latex gloves were also strewn about the scene.
